Output e33e7a3256edd81aa4df88fa906bc18e5097abf9814ff6967c80e8c0b796e0d0:0

value
30856081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e888efcfea8494ec4654dedc3e328c2e7796d2e OP_EQUAL
address
34UTnZ2FskQCVnNCXxURERJi8LxVBrcgKc
transaction
e33e7a3256edd81aa4df88fa906bc18e5097abf9814ff6967c80e8c0b796e0d0
confirmations
392559
spent
true